Markus Fröschle
4154149154
implemented hook_interrupt() in PCI code
...
enabled PCI interrupts
ohci seems to damage something in PCI config -> PCI device enumeration
does not top with latest device
networking in EmuTOS lost (probably a result of PCI interrupt
implementation)
2014-10-05 17:50:15 +00:00
Markus Fröschle
307c5368b4
fixed a bug with LINK instruction not saving address register
2014-09-06 19:27:11 +00:00
Markus Fröschle
f73b3e9684
modified project to support Qt Creator inferior debugging through BDM.
2014-05-11 06:40:48 +00:00
Markus Fröschle
9c1befe977
refactored assembler routines from exceptions.S into mmu.c (access exception handler). Seems to be better, but still hang.
2014-01-13 19:39:42 +00:00
Markus Fröschle
78c5873de0
m548x runs now cleanly (had to remove radeon files from make for now)
2013-12-28 16:51:00 +00:00
Markus Fröschle
94ff279838
driver interface to OS implemented and tested
2013-12-22 14:16:59 +00:00
Markus Fröschle
3b8100568a
modified memory map to enable load of patched EmuTOS
2013-12-07 08:39:47 +00:00
Markus Fröschle
ab59c42046
fixex wrong parentheses in pci_write_config_longword()
2013-11-13 21:08:52 +00:00
Markus Fröschle
b58d383585
added more diagnostics
2013-11-11 21:14:37 +00:00
Markus Fröschle
37dc24315a
USB chip registers seem to be visible now
2013-11-09 17:35:49 +00:00
Markus Fröschle
3d711e37f2
USB controller detected on FireBee - needs a long wait time for config access there...
2013-11-09 08:33:26 +00:00
Markus Fröschle
c6c9fb62b8
renamed "slot" to "device" for better wording
2013-11-05 20:52:20 +00:00
Markus Fröschle
6f258b23f9
enabled TBLCF, disabled P&E
2013-08-02 22:10:21 +00:00
Markus Fröschle
55d0824ed3
simplified MMU initialization
...
removed (apparently unneeded) MMU TLBs
added source file templates for SPI dma routines
2013-07-28 07:19:57 +00:00
Markus Fröschle
e1394d4032
2013-03-03 08:52:09 +00:00
Markus Fröschle
a1d9651ab6
modified to enable remote debugging of basflash.s19.
...
basflash.s19 does not work in this version (hang)!
2013-02-17 22:47:24 +00:00
Markus Fröschle
6b4da80a56
modified to enable remote debugging of basflash.s19.
...
basflash.s19 does not work in this version (hang)!
2013-02-16 08:30:04 +00:00
Markus Fröschle
8c6306e0d7
merged SD_CARD branch
2012-12-15 18:25:15 +00:00
Markus Fröschle
6bf3a165b2
2012-12-09 18:17:07 +00:00
Markus Fröschle
b9c88021c6
renamed directory
2012-11-16 18:57:09 +00:00